About this good practice
The missing infrastructure to charge electric vehicles is one of the main reasons which hinders the market development for e-vehicles.
Carinthia started with creating charging infrastructure with the view as a traffic planner and the focus as a traffic manager. The government asked themselves, in this endeavour, what was the customers’ urgent need in order to faciliatte the adoption of e-mobility: the asnwer was to address the lack of charging infrastructures.
In the first part of the project the RG of Carinthia tried to involve all stakeholders recognizing that they were not ready for this step. So the RG Carinthia worked by themslves and tried to cooperate only in a situation-based approach with the segments of the market that were directly involved.
Carinthia is now the best equipped region in terms of charging infrastructure per capita in the EU-27. At the moment Carinthia has more than 1000 charging points in a region with 560.000 inhabitants. The research on this was also performed in the EU-projects “Enevate” and “I-CVUE”.

Resources needed
€ 250.000,00 per year. The first three years with one employee. Then three years with five employees and some additional money from a life+ project. And the last four years with one employee.

Potential for learning or transfer
As the European commission found out in 2011, the "hen and egg problem" with charging infrastructure or e-vehicles isn’t the actual issue. The infrastructure has to be developed first and the e-vehicles then will appear in the market. That is why we think this practice can be of interest to other Regions. Usually the traffic management and the traffic planning authority is in the hand of the region and so the regional authority have a strong influence on this market development.
